> On 7/29/2022 10:37 PM, Rob Clark wrote:
> > From: Rob Clark <robdclark@chromium.org>
> >
> > This is a fairly narrowly focused interface, providing a way for a VMM
> > in userspace to tell the guest kernel what pgprot settings to use when
> > mapping a buffer to guest userspace.
> >
> > For buffers that get mapped into guest userspace, virglrenderer returns
> > a dma-buf fd to the VMM (crosvm or qemu).  In addition to mapping the
> > pages into the guest VM, it needs to report to drm/virtio in the guest
> > the cache settings to use for guest userspace.  In particular, on some
> > architectures, creating aliased mappings with different cache attributes
> > is frowned upon, so it is important that the guest mappings have the
> > same cache attributes as any potential host mappings.
> >

> > diff --git a/drivers/dma-buf/dma-buf.c b/drivers/dma-buf/dma-buf.c
> > index 32f55640890c..d02d6c2a3b49 100644
> > --- a/drivers/dma-buf/dma-buf.c
> > +++ b/drivers/dma-buf/dma-buf.c
> > @@ -326,6 +326,29 @@ static long dma_buf_set_name(struct dma_buf *dmabuf, const char __user *buf)
> >       return 0;
> >   }
> >
> > +static long dma_buf_info(struct dma_buf *dmabuf, const void __user *uarg)
> > +{
> > +     struct dma_buf_info arg;
> > +
> > +     if (copy_from_user(&arg, uarg, sizeof(arg)))
> > +             return -EFAULT;
> > +
> > +     switch (arg.param) {
> > +     case DMA_BUF_INFO_VM_PROT:
> > +             if (!dmabuf->ops->mmap_info)
> > +                     return -ENOSYS;
> > +             arg.value = dmabuf->ops->mmap_info(dmabuf);
> > +             break;
> > +     default:
> > +             return -EINVAL;
> > +     }
> > +
> > +     if (copy_to_user(uarg, &arg, sizeof(arg)))
> > +             return -EFAULT;
> > +
> > +     return 0;
> > +}
> > +
> >   static long dma_buf_ioctl(struct file *file,
> >                         unsigned int cmd, unsigned long arg)
> >   {
> > @@ -369,6 +392,9 @@ static long dma_buf_ioctl(struct file *file,
> >       case DMA_BUF_SET_NAME_B:
> >               return dma_buf_set_name(dmabuf, (const char __user *)arg);
> >
> > +     case DMA_BUF_IOCTL_INFO:
> > +             return dma_buf_info(dmabuf, (const void __user *)arg);
> > +
> >       default:
> >               return -ENOTTY;
> >       }
> > diff --git a/include/linux/dma-buf.h b/include/linux/dma-buf.h
> > index 71731796c8c3..6f4de64a5937 100644
> > --- a/include/linux/dma-buf.h
> > +++ b/include/linux/dma-buf.h
> > @@ -283,6 +283,13 @@ struct dma_buf_ops {
> >        */
> >       int (*mmap)(struct dma_buf *, struct vm_area_struct *vma);
> >
> > +     /**
> > +      * @mmap_info:
> > +      *
> > +      * Return mmapping info for the buffer.  See DMA_BUF_INFO_VM_PROT.
> > +      */
> > +     int (*mmap_info)(struct dma_buf *);
> > +
> >       int (*vmap)(struct dma_buf *dmabuf, struct iosys_map *map);
> >       void (*vunmap)(struct dma_buf *dmabuf, struct iosys_map *map);
> >   };
> > diff --git a/include/uapi/linux/dma-buf.h b/include/uapi/linux/dma-buf.h
> > index b1523cb8ab30..a41adac0f46a 100644
> > --- a/include/uapi/linux/dma-buf.h
> > +++ b/include/uapi/linux/dma-buf.h
> > @@ -85,6 +85,32 @@ struct dma_buf_sync {
> >
> >   #define DMA_BUF_NAME_LEN    32
> >
> > +
> > +/**
> > + * struct dma_buf_info - Query info about the buffer.
> > + */
> > +struct dma_buf_info {
> > +
> > +#define DMA_BUF_INFO_VM_PROT      1
> > +#  define DMA_BUF_VM_PROT_WC      0
> > +#  define DMA_BUF_VM_PROT_CACHED  1
> > +
> > +     /**
> > +      * @param: Which param to query
> > +      *
> > +      * DMA_BUF_INFO_BM_PROT:
> Is there a typo here? BM -> VM ?

yes, fixed locally

>
> -Akhil.
> > +      *     Query the access permissions of userspace mmap's of this buffer.
> > +      *     Returns one of DMA_BUF_VM_PROT_x
> > +      */
> > +     __u32 param;
> > +     __u32 pad;
> > +
> > +     /**
> > +      * @value: Return value of the query.
> > +      */
> > +     __u64 value;
> > +};
> > +
> >   #define DMA_BUF_BASE                'b'
> >   #define DMA_BUF_IOCTL_SYNC  _IOW(DMA_BUF_BASE, 0, struct dma_buf_sync)
> >
> > @@ -95,4 +121,6 @@ struct dma_buf_sync {
> >   #define DMA_BUF_SET_NAME_A  _IOW(DMA_BUF_BASE, 1, __u32)
> >   #define DMA_BUF_SET_NAME_B  _IOW(DMA_BUF_BASE, 1, __u64)
> >
> > +#define DMA_BUF_IOCTL_INFO   _IOWR(DMA_BUF_BASE, 2, struct dma_buf_info)
> > +
> >   #endif
